摘要

针对某电子信息产业园企业排放废水水质差异大,成分复杂的特点,将废水分类收集,通过采用中和、混凝沉淀、化学氧化及生化处理组合工艺,出水水质达到GB 39731-2020《电子工业水污染物排放标准》表 1中的间接排放标准及GB/T 31962-2015《污水排入城镇下水道水质标准》表 1 中B级标准及下游污水处理厂接管标准.介绍了该工程的工艺流程、主要设计参数、投资运行成本及工程运行情况.

Abstract

According to the characteristics of the wastewater discharged from an electronic information in-dustrial park such as:large difference in water quality,complex composition,and so on,a combined process of neutralization,coagulation sedimentation,chemical oxidation and biochemical treatment,was adopted for its treatment.The effluent water quality met the indirect discharge standard specified in table 1 of GB 39731-2020 Discharge standard of water pollutants for electronic industry,the grade B standard specified in table 1 of GB/T 31962-2015 Wastewater quality standards for discharge to municipal sewers,and the take-over standard of the downstream sewage treatment plant.The process flow,main design parameters,investment,operation cost and ac-tual operation of the project were introduced.
